Where does “stat” come from?

stat (Turkish) comes from Ottoman Turkish ستاد, from French stade, from Latin Stadium, from Ancient Greek στάδιον, from Ancient Greek στάδιος, from Proto-Indo-European *steh₂-.

stat (Turkish): stadium
